Beskrivelse

Imperial Boredom offers a radical reconsideration of the British Empire during its heyday in the nineteenth century. Challenging the long-established view that that the Empire was about adventure and excitement, Auerbach draws on personal accounts to argue that boredom was central to the experience of Empire.
